Dispatch Coordinator NEMT
Summary/Objective:
The Dispatch Coordinator position within MedaCare Transportation Inc. serves as the liaison between dispatch and Russian speaking drivers. The Dispatch Coordinator serves a critical role in the success of MedaCare’s service.

Duties:
- Responsible for daily communication with drivers, dispatch, partner agencies, and the call center.
- Ensure school trip information is updated as required by the schools or agencies in which we provide services. Ex. Mt Healthy, DPCR, Norwood, Assured Transportation, ACCEL, etc.
- Identify pattern No Shows and notify the proper school or agency that scheduled the services.
- Communicate with customers to reduce no-shows.
- Retrieving information on customers and solving any problems from a logistics standpoint.
- Enter vehicle work orders into Fleetio.
- Running reports as required.
- Work with Dispatch to schedule vehicle maintenance services.
- May need to take calls when short-staffed.
- Other duties as assigned.
